Summary: | The study deals with the issue of the role of public authorities in ensuring the security
of Romanian citizens, in the context of an increased dynamic of security risks and threats
generated by the security crises in the European space in the last decade. The subject is of great
importance in today's Romanian society and has generated various approaches in specialized
circles and among opinion leaders. The first part of the study presents the typology of public
authorities in Romania, as they are individualized in the Romanian Constitution, and the
responsibilities of these authorities regarding ensuring and guaranteeing a high level of security
and prosperity for citizens, in accordance with the country's National Defense Strategy for the
period 2021-2024. In the second part of the study, the responsibilities of public authorities in
some issues of interest circumscribed to human security are presented in detail, such as: citizens'
access to public information in the field of local administration; the right to education; the right
to health and the right to a healthy environment. The study concludes on the need for the
permanent improvement of the legislative framework in the field, as well as the efficiency of the
act of public administration, in order to create the optimal conditions for the existence and
manifestation of the person, in accordance with the constitutional rights they enjoy and with their
own ideals of evolution, essential conditions from the perspective of ensuring the integrative
concept of human security
